- What is Avis Budget Group's net cash provided by used in financing activities exclusive of vehicle programs?
- Avis Budget Group (CAR) reported net cash provided by used in financing activities exclusive of vehicle programs of -$17M in Q1 2026.
- How has Avis Budget Group's net cash provided by used in financing activities exclusive of vehicle programs changed year-over-year?
- Avis Budget Group's net cash provided by used in financing activities exclusive of vehicle programs decreased by 103.6% year-over-year, from $477M to -$17M.

- What does net cash provided by used in financing activities exclusive of vehicle programs mean?
- This represents the net cash flow from financing activities excluding those specifically tied to vehicle-backed debt programs. It provides insight into the company's broader corporate capital structure management, including equity issuance, dividends, and general corporate debt.
